iDRAC9 Version 6.10.00.00 Release Notes

PDF

OS deployment

Table 1. RHEL OS installation issue Unattended RHEL OS version 8.6 Installation stops at the Language selection screen.
Description Unattended RHEL OS version 8.6 Installation stops at the Language selection screen.
Workaround Pass the boot option "inst.ks=hd:LABEL=OEMDRV:/ks.cfg" to the boot command line when system boots into the operating system.
Systems Affected All systems supported by this release.
Tracking number 245112
Table 2. Unable to install Ubuntu OS Ubuntu OS deployment through Virtual Media may fail if installer checksum verification is enabled.
Description Ubuntu OS deployment through Virtual Media may fail if installer checksum verification is enabled.
Workaround Retry Ubuntu OS deployment by disabling the Installer Checksum Verification while fsck.mode is set to skip in kernel command-line option.
Systems Affected All systems supported by this release.
Tracking number 238939
Table 3. Getting an error SWC0018 during OS installation Modifying BIOS Boot Mode while installing operating system thorough Lifecycle Controller GUI, an error "SWC0018" is displayed.
Description Modifying BIOS Boot Mode while installing operating system thorough Lifecycle Controller GUI, an error "SWC0018" is displayed.
Workaround This message does not impact the installation, click OK to proceed.
Systems Affected All systems supported by this release.
Tracking number 143561
Table 4. Boot mode error during OS deployment While deploying OS using LC UI, if the current boot mode is set to UEFI and you change the boot mode to BIOS and click Finish on the last LC UI page, an error is displayed stating that the boot mode could not be set. The system reboots after you click OK. However, on next boot to LC UI, the boot mode is changed to BIOS and the boot device selected during OS deployment is discarded.
Description While deploying OS using LC UI, if the current boot mode is set to UEFI and you change the boot mode to BIOS and click Finish on the last LC UI page, an error is displayed stating that the boot mode could not be set. The system reboots after you click OK. However, on next boot to LC UI, the boot mode is changed to BIOS and the boot device selected during OS deployment is discarded.
Workaround Before deploying OS using LC UI, change the boot mode to BIOS from BIOS setup (F2 at POST).
Systems Affected All systems supported by this release.
Tracking number 98665
